Headphones in the UK: A Comprehensive Overview
Over the last few years, the headphone market in the UK has seen an exceptional advancement, driven by developments in technology, changing customer preferences, and the proliferation of different audio categories. The variety readily available in the market today deals with diverse requirements, varying from casual listeners to audiophiles and professional musicians. This post will explore the various kinds of headphones offered in the UK, the leading brands, buying factors to consider, and the existing market patterns, alongside dealing with some often asked concerns.
Types of Headphones
Headphones can be classified based upon their design, innovation, and features. Below is a breakdown of the different types available in the UK:
Type | Description | Suitable For |
---|---|---|
Over-ear | Big cushions that cover the whole ear | Audiophiles, home listening |
On-ear | Smaller cushions that sit on the ear | Casual listeners, portability |
In-ear | Little earbuds that fit straight into the ear canal | Active usage, commuting |
Wireless | Connect via Bluetooth, no cables included | Benefit, mobility |
Noise-Cancelling | Minimizes ambient sound for an immersive experience | Travellers, workplace employees |
Sports | Developed for active wear, typically sweat-resistant | Fitness lovers, commuters |
Over-Ear Headphones
Over-ear headphones are often thought about the gold requirement for audio quality. They provide excellent sound isolation and convenience, making them ideal for long listening sessions. Popular brand names like Sennheiser and Sony deal exceptional models that are extremely ranked for their sound efficiency.
On-Ear Headphones
On-ear headphones are light-weight and usually more portable than their over-ear counterparts. They match casual listeners who desire a balance between sound quality and mobility. Brands like Beats and Bose deal several compelling choices in this classification.
In-Ear Headphones
In-ear headphones, typically referred to as earbuds, are highly portable and typically included active noise cancellation functions. They are preferred by users who prefer a compact style, making them simple to carry around. Brands such as Apple's AirPods and Samsung's Galaxy Buds are particularly popular in the UK.
Wireless Headphones
The shift to wireless headphones has become a significant trend over the previous few years. Bluetooth innovation has actually made it incredibly simple to take pleasure in music without being constrained by wires. Noise-Cancelling Headphones
Noise-cancelling headphones are increasingly preferred, particularly by regular tourists. These headphones can substantially improve the listening experience by lowering background sound. Brands like Bose and Sony lead this specific niche, providing exceptional items for those looking for tranquility in loud environments.
Sports Headphones
Sports headphones are tailored for active individuals. They normally include sweat-resistant features and a comfortable fit to remain in place during workouts. Brands such as JBL and Jaybird style headphones that cater particularly to fitness lovers.
Present Trends in the UK Headphone Market
The headphone market in the UK is ever-evolving, influenced by technological developments and customer demand. Some present patterns include:
- Increased Demand for Wireless Models: With mobile phones removing headphone jacks, consumers are gravitating towards wireless options for higher convenience.
- Customization and Personalization: Many brand names are now providing customizable sound profiles, permitting users to customize their listening experience.
- Focus on Sustainability: A growing variety of brands are committing to environment-friendly practices, developing items from recycled materials and using sustainable product packaging.
- Combination of Smart Features: Features like voice assistants and touch controls are ending up being requirement in many contemporary headphones.
Factors To Consider When Buying Headphones
When buying headphones, customers must take numerous aspects into account to ensure they are making the best choice for their requirements:
- Purpose: Identify the main usage, whether for casual listening, travelling, video gaming, or expert audio work.
- Sound Quality: Consider frequency action, sound signature, and whether you prefer bass-heavy or well balanced sound.
- Convenience: Determine the fit and comfort based on the kind of headphone. Over-ear models might be preferable for long listening sessions, while in-ear versions may be better for active use.
- Battery Life: For wireless designs, battery life is important. Search for options with longer playback times.
- Price: Establish a budget plan, as there is a wide variety in rates based on brand name and innovation.
F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ION
What are the very best headphone brand names readily available in the UK?
A few of the top brand names consist of Sony, Bose, Sennheiser, and Apple. Each provides a variety of designs customized for various needs.
Are noise-cancelling headphones worth it?
Yes, specifically for regular tourists or those who work in loud environments. They boost the listening experience by considerably decreasing background noise.
What should I think about when buying wireless headphones?
Factors to consider include battery life, Bluetooth variety, convenience, and sound quality. Make sure they suit your intended usage, whether casual listening or active movement.
Can I use headphones while exercising?
Absolutely, but it's suggested to pick sports headphones designed for this function. They generally provide better fit and are sweat-resistant.
Where can I buy headphones in the UK?
Headphones can be bought from numerous retailers, both online and brick-and-mortar shops. Popular websites include Amazon, Richer Sounds, and Currys PC World.
